Remove isTextNode optimization

Summary: Scrolling through feed and logging when this optimization is hit leads to... 0 logs. If anything this just adds to confusion. It was initially added due to instinct and not data, which was a mistake. I am happy to add some similar optimization in the future if we have data that it is useful in real world situations, currently it just leads to bugs and confusion though.
